Question
For uniform motion _________
Options
The distance-time graph is a straight line parallel to the time axis.
The speed-time graph is a straight line inclined to the time axis.
The speed-time graph is a straight line parallel to the time axis.
The acceleration-time graph is a straight line parallel to the time axis.
Advertisements
Solution
For uniform motion The speed-time graph is a straight line parallel to the time axis.
